What causes “group version not match”?

This error appears when HiSuite Proxy detects that the firmware files you selected (or that HiSuite downloaded) don’t belong to the same software group/release package. Huawei firmware often comes in multiple parts (base, cust, preload, etc.), and their version strings must match exactly for HiSuite Proxy to allow flashing. group version not match hisuite proxy work

    Missing CUST or Preload Packages: HiSuite Proxy requires three distinct URLs to authorize a full firmware change: the Base package, the CUST package, and the Preload package. If you only provide the Base URL, the "Group Version" check will fail.
